Baigoman
Baigoman is a village located in Paraiya subdivision of Gaya district in Bihar, India. It is situated 14km away from sub-district headquarter Paraiya (tehsildar office) and 12km away from district headquarter Gaya. As per 2009 stats, Puna Kala is the gram panchayat of Baigoman village.

About Baigoman
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Baigoman is 255418. The village spans a total geographical area of 204 hectares. Gaya is nearest town to Baigoman village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 12km away.

Population of Baigoman
Below is a concise population overview of Baigoman as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,154 | 622 | 532 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 233 | 134 | 99 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 389 | 211 | 178 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 549 | 343 | 206 |
Illiterate Population | 605 | 279 | 326 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Baigoman village:
- The total population of Baigoman village is around 1,154, including approximately 622 males and 532 females, with a sex ratio of 855 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 233 children aged 0–6 years in Baigoman village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Baigoman village has 389 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Baigoman village is about 47.57%, with male literacy at 55.14% and female literacy at 38.72%.
- There are around 198 households in Baigoman village.
Connectivity of Baigoman
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Baigoman. As per the 2011 stats, Baigoman had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
